What you should know about LUXÍQ Foam:


If you answer YES to one or more of the following questions, tell your doctor (or pharmacist)
before using this medicine, so you can get advice about what to do.

  • Are you allergic to any of the ingredients contained in LUXIQ Foam?
  • Are you pregnant? Planning on becoming pregnant while using
    LUXIQ Foam? Or are you breastfeeding?
  • Do you think you have an infection on your scalp?

About side effects

The most frequent side effects associated with the use of LUXIQ Foam include mild burning, stinging, or itching at the site of application. These side effects typically disappear shortly after application.

Let your doctor know if you notice any of the following:

  • Any unusual effects that you do not understand.
  • Affected areas that do not seem to be healing after several weeks
    of using LUXIQ Foam.

Important safety notes

  • The treated areas should not be bandaged or covered unless directed by your doctor.
  • Keep this and all medicines out of the reach of children.
  • Store the can at controlled room temperature 68-77o F (20-25o C) and protect it from direct sunlight, as this is a pressurized container.
  • Keep away from and do not spray near fire, open flame, or direct heat—this product is flammable. Do not smoke while using or holding the can. Keep the can away from all sources of ignition. Do not pierce or burn the can, and never throw the can in a fire, even if empty.
  • When you have finished your treatment, dispose of the can safely. A completely empty can is recyclable.
  • Do not use the foam after the expiration date shown on the bottom of the can.
  • Do not give LUXIQ Foam to anyone else. Your doctor has prescribed this medicine for your use only.

LUXIQ Foam is a prescription medicine for the relief of corticosteroid-responsive skin conditions of the scalp (scalp psoriasis). Betamethasone valerate, the active ingredient in LUXIQ Foam, is a corticosteroid used on the skin to help reduce the redness, swelling, and itching associated with scalp psoriasis.
